We have an exciting opportunity for a Manager, Contracts in the Air Dominance (AD) product line within the Air & Space Defense Systems strategic business unit. The person in this role will be a strategic member of the AD Contracts team, who will manage front-end assessment of business pursuits, proposal preparation, contract negotiation, contract administration, and customer relationship management within company policies, acquisition regulations, and customer requirements/specifications for various types of United Sates Government (USG) Depart of War (DoW) contracts.


What You Will Do


  • Review request for proposals (RFPs), structuring balanced business deals, establishing negotiation strategy, formalizing contractual documents, and frequent customer interface (virtual and in-person)

  • Work closely with Raytheon leadership by advising contractual rights and obligations and means to mitigate contractual/program risks, compiling and analyze data, maintaining historical information, and providing recommendations for a balanced business deal

  • Manage multiple contracts as the primary interface with the customers’ Prime Contracting Officers (PCOs)

  • Conduct timely and effective negotiations and resolution of customer issues to maximize key financial metrics (i.e., bookings, sales, cash, profit, etc.)

  • Work independently, yet recognize matters that require leadership review and buy-in

  • Multi-task routine and complex contract and proposal activities while responding to unplanned quick response requirements as they emerge

  • Draft complex letters that communicate Raytheon's business position effectively

  • Travel to a Raytheon or customer facility as needed for program and/or customer meetings


Qualifications You Must Have


  • Typically requires a University Degree or equivalent experience and minimum 8 years prior relevant experience, or an Advanced Degree in a related field and minimum 5 years’ experience

  • Experience with U.S. Government contracts under the Federal Acquisition Regulations (FAR) and Defense Federal Acquisition Regulations Supplement (DFARS) and related government regulations

  • Experience with Management/Administration in one or more of the following: Contracts Subcontracts, Procurement, Acquisitions or Supply Chain

  • Active and transferable Secret U.S. Government issued security clearance is required prior to start date with the ability to obtain program access after start date


Qualifications We Prefer


  • Mature judgment, proactive involvement in strategic issues and problem resolution skills

  • Hands-on proposal preparation or negotiation experience

  • Professional, effective written and verbal communication skills

  • Advanced Degrees such as JD Law Degree or MBA or relevant Contracts Certifications
